FTPC物件 Account(客戶)

2021-10-03 17:13:46 字數 789 閱讀 9288

account是儲存客戶資訊的構建時和執行時混合物件。account物件通過將客戶資訊移動到它自己的域中(而不是將其作為work order的屬性)來改進報告功能。account物件的行為類似於位址簿中的條目。一旦您輸入了相關的資訊,比如聯絡人姓名或位址,您就可以在需要的地方使用和重用這些資訊。

每個account物件可以有三個角色,它們標識帳戶的不同聯絡人(發貨、記賬和通訊 (shipping, billing and correspondence))。這些聯絡人可以來自同一家公司,也可以來自不同的公司。

資料儲存

account物件的資訊儲存在account資料庫表中。

account物件可以關聯(鏈結)到process designer 中的part物件,也可以使用api關聯(鏈結)到以下物件。

將account鏈結到part物件

將acount關聯到物件有boms、boxes、units、lots、work order items、work orders和parts。

對於每個物件,都有乙個新增帳戶的方法。該方法需要乙個引數:account物件。帳戶資訊填充關聯物件中的適當字段。例如

unit.setbillaccount(account)

unit.setbuildaccount(account)

unit.setshipaccount(account)

unit.setsupplieraccount(account)

FTPC物件型別

在ftpc為每個物件型別分配了乙個整數值,某些表的列中會儲存這些值。在com.datasweep.plantos common.constants iobjecttypes中,檢視分配給每個物件型別的整數列表。在資料庫中,這些賦值被儲存在data type class name map表。資料型別也...

規範 login 物件的account

accountinfo物件是前台pass 給後台,基本上這物件的資源有可能不是完整的。舉個例子 register 需要accountinfo物件 內容數量是依據專案 但是在login時,不需要給完整物件 通常2個資料 為了好明白就命名為 accountinfo。之後看到accountinfo就是此物...

客戶端註冊遠端類物件

註冊伺服器端啟用物件 方法一 remotingconfiguration.registerwellknownclienttype typeof remotbaleclass 遠端類 tcp localhost 1234 remoteobjec 遠端類的uri remotableclass obj n...